Why leak prevention matters on the Twister GT

Consistent filling torque and proper sealing rings remove most transit leaks.

Where two suppliers look identical on price, leak prevention is usually the variable that separates them over a full year.

Pressure changes during air freight are a common cause of minor seepage.

Frequently asked questions

How can leakage in Twister GT shipments be reduced?

Use sealed inner trays, keep cartons upright and allow a settling period before retail display.
